Alsayed Algergawy is a scholar working on Artificial Intelligence, Information Systems and Molecular Biology. According to data from OpenAlex, Alsayed Algergawy has authored 33 papers receiving a total of 527 ind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Artificial Intelligence, 17 papers in Information Systems and 11 papers in Molecular Biology. Recurrent topics in Alsayed Algergawy's work include Semantic Web and Ontologies (25 papers), Biomedical Text Mining and Ontologies (11 papers) and Service-Oriented Architecture and Web Services (9 papers). Alsayed Algergawy is often cited by papers focused on Semantic Web and Ontologies (25 papers), Biomedical Text Mining and Ontologies (11 papers) and Service-Oriented Architecture and Web Services (9 papers). Alsayed Algergawy collaborates with scholars based in Germany, Egypt and Australia. Alsayed Algergawy's co-authors include Bassem Bouaziz, Jihen Amara, Gunter Saake, Richi Nayak, Eike Schallehn, Birgitta König‐Ries, Marco Mesiti, Amany Sarhan, Friederike Klan and Jitendra Gaikwad and has published in prestigious journals such as SHILAP Revista de lepidopterología, ACM Computing Surveys and Information Sciences.
